Abstract
By forming complex components a combination of deep drawing and stretch drawing is incidental. To investigate the possibilities of local heat treatment on a stretch drawing process an experimental setup for the stretch drawing of a cylindrical cup using an elastomer membrane was made. The local heat treatment of the aluminium alloy AA 6016 T4 was conducted by an electrical heated copper punch. The results of experimental investigations were confirmed in FE-calculations, which show an increase of the stretch drawing depth and a change in the anisotropic behaviour of the material due to the heat treatment.
